Schmelzleiter für elektrische Sicherungen Zusatz zum Patent 668 923 Der dem Patent 668 923 zugrunde liegende Erfindungsgedanke besteht darin, unter Verwendung von Kapillarkräften eine Unterbrechungsstelle im Schmelzleiter einer elektrischen Sicherung in dem Augenblick sicher zu erzeugen, in dem die Schmelztemperatur des niedrig schmelzenden Metalls erreicht ist. Zur Lösung dieser Aufgabe wird vorgeschlagen, an der vorbestimmten Trennstelle des Schmelzleiters Rillen, Bohrungen oder andere zusätzlich angebrachte Einrichtungen vorzusehen, die Kapillarkräfte erzeugen.Fusible conductor for electrical fuses Addendum to patent 668 923 The idea of the invention on which patent 668 923 is based is to use capillary forces to safely create an interruption point in the fusible conductor of an electrical fuse at the moment when the melting temperature of the low-melting metal is reached. To solve this problem, it is proposed to provide grooves, bores or other additionally attached devices that generate capillary forces at the predetermined separation point of the fusible conductor.
Die Erfindung bezweckt eine weitere Ausbildung der besonderen Schmelzleiteranordnung des Hauptpatents 668 923. Es ist nämlich beobachtet worden, daß durch die gegebenenfalls sich auf der Oberfläche des niedrig schmelzenden Metalls bildende Oxydhaut eine Erschwerung im Fortfließen desselben eintritt, so daß die Kapillarkräfte mit. ur4er nicht ausreichen, die angestrebte Wirkung rechtzeitig herbeizuführen.The invention aims at a further development of the special fusible conductor arrangement of the main patent 668 923. It has been observed that by the possibly oxide skin forming on the surface of the low-melting metal Difficulty in the flow of the same occurs, so that the capillary forces with. ur4er are not sufficient to bring about the desired effect in time.
Dieser Mangel wird erfindungsgemäß- dadurch behoben, daß die als Kapillaren wirksamen Teile des Schmelzleiters mit einem überzug aus Weichlot versehen werden. Hierdurch ist die Oberfläche der Kapillaren gleichsam vorbenetzt, so daß ein Fließen des niedrig. schmelzenden Metalls wesentlich leichter und sicherer herbeigeführt .wird, ,ähnlich dem Vorgang, wie er eintritt, wenn. zwei auf ihrer Oberfläche verziunte Gegenstände zusammengelötet werden.According to the invention, this deficiency is remedied by the fact that the capillaries effective parts of the fusible conductor are provided with a coating of soft solder. As a result, the surface of the capillaries is prewetted, so to speak, so that flow des low. melting metal is brought about much more easily and safely .will,, similar to the process as it occurs when. two decorated on their surface Objects are soldered together.
